Resignation of Cordell Hull Shakes State Department
The nation faces a difficult choice for Secretary of State as Cordell Hull retires due to age and health. James Byrnes Henry Wallace and Edward Stettinius are named as leading contenders with Byrnes and Stettinius viewed as practical liberals while Wallace is seen as an impractical reformer.

Superforts Hit Tokyo Twice Within 4 Days
Not one Superfortress was lost as B-29s struck Tokyo from Saipan and India bases in a second daylight raid within four days. The campaigns targeted industrial areas and rail yards in Tokyo and Bangkok area, with rescue of one crew member reported after Friday’s raid.

Resistance on Leyte Decreases as U S Forces Press South
General MacArthur's headquarters reported the U S 32nd Division pushing south on Leyte with Japanese resistance steadily decreasing in the Ormoc corridor. While fierce fighting and rains slowed gains near Limon, US troops closed in. 24th and 7th Divisions saw actions as Japanese losses mounted at sea and air attacks intensified near Cebu and Tacloban.

Manila Raid Sinks Japanese Cruiser and Damages Fleet
U S Pacific Fleet reports a fifth Luzon raid this month near Manila wiped out a Japanese heavy cruiser a destroyer and 14 other ships while 72 planes were lost. Rescue of a B 29 crew followed a 24 hour drift in life rafts with one plane mak ing a 1500 mile recovery.

Stettinius Named Next Secretary of State
President Roosevelt nominated Edward R. Stettinius Jr. to succeed Cordell Hull as secretary of state after Hull resigned due to ill health. Hull would remain as adviser on foreign policy during a planned transition, with officials citing his long service and need for recovery.

First Army Near Cologne as Week of Fury Rages
Allied forces press toward Cologne with First Army in Langerwehe and near Duren, while Patton’s Third Army advances to St Avold and Saarbrucken. Ninth Army fights around Julich and Barmen as Ninth Air Force strikes along the Roer line.

Bold Stoke-on-Trent hero wins Victoria Cross at Arnhem
London dispatch details John Baskeyfield a lance sergeant anti tank gunner who held a lone six pound cannon against German tanks and self propelled guns at Arnhem. He destroyed two Tiger tanks and a self propelled gun, dragged his shattered leg back to the gun, and was killed while firing a final shell. The king ordered the Victoria Cross for his parents.

State Court Breaks Up Taxi Combine
The Arkansas Supreme Court ordered North Little Rock to let North Little Rock Transportation Co. pursue a taxi permit, ruling sections 7 and 8 of act 213 of 1939 unconstitutional for creating a monopoly. It reversed a circuit court ruling and directed remand of records. The decision also covered related cases on airport land condemnation, insurance premiums, and land disputes across several counties.
